在数字化时代,Web前端技术已经成为IT行业的热门领域。从简单的网页制作到复杂的交互应用,Web前端技术承载着用户与网站之间的桥梁作用。本文将全方位解读Web前端技术,从入门到精通,助你成为编程高手。

第一部分:Web前端技术概述

1.1 什么是Web前端?

Web前端,顾名思义,是指用户直接与之交互的网页部分。它包括HTML、CSS和JavaScript等核心技术。Web前端技术负责将网站内容展示给用户,并实现用户与网站的交互。

1.2 Web前端技术的重要性

随着互联网的快速发展,Web前端技术已经成为企业招聘人才的重要标准。掌握Web前端技术,意味着你能够参与到各种网站和应用的开发中,拥有广阔的职业发展空间。

第二部分:Web前端技术入门

2.1 HTML基础

HTML(HyperText Markup Language)是网页内容的骨架。学习HTML,你需要掌握以下内容:

  • 标签的使用
  • 布局与样式
  • 表单元素
  • 常用属性

2.2 CSS基础

CSS(Cascading Style Sheets)是网页的样式表。学习CSS,你需要掌握以下内容:

  • 选择器
  • 属性
  • 布局技术
  • 响应式设计

2.3 JavaScript基础

JavaScript是一种客户端脚本语言,用于实现网页的动态效果。学习JavaScript,你需要掌握以下内容:

  • 基本语法
  • 数据类型
  • 函数
  • 事件处理

第三部分:Web前端技术进阶

3.1 前端框架与库

随着Web前端技术的发展,许多框架和库应运而生。以下是一些常用的前端框架与库:

  • React
  • Vue.js
  • Angular
  • jQuery

3.2 前端工程化

前端工程化是指使用工具和自动化流程提高前端开发效率。以下是一些常用的前端工程化工具:

  • Webpack
  • Babel
  • Gulp
  • npm

3.3 前端性能优化

前端性能优化是指提高网站加载速度和用户体验。以下是一些前端性能优化的方法:

  • 压缩资源
  • 图片优化
  • 缓存策略
  • 代码分割

第四部分:实战项目

4.1 项目规划

在开始实战项目之前,你需要进行项目规划。以下是一些项目规划的内容:

  • 需求分析
  • 技术选型
  • 团队协作

4.2 项目开发

项目开发过程中,你需要运用所学的前端技术,实现项目功能。以下是一些项目开发的关键点:

  • 前端框架与库的使用
  • 前端工程化工具的应用
  • 性能优化

4.3 项目部署

项目部署是指将开发好的网站部署到服务器上。以下是一些项目部署的内容:

  • 购买域名
  • 购买云服务器
  • 配置服务器环境

第五部分:成为编程高手

5.1 持续学习

Web前端技术更新迅速,你需要保持持续学习,跟上行业发展趋势。

5.2 实践与总结

理论知识固然重要,但实践才是检验真理的唯一标准。在实战中不断总结经验,提高自己的技术水平。

5.3 团队协作

学会与团队成员沟通协作,共同完成项目。

通过以上五个部分的学习,相信你已经对Web前端技术有了全面的了解。只要坚持不懈,你一定能够成为一名优秀的编程高手。祝你在Web前端技术的道路上越走越远!